The treatment of hypertension comprises numerous pharmacological options, which may hinder patient management standardization, thus contributing to therapeutic failure. However, in more recent years, several studies and guidelines from diverse hypertension and cardiology societies have suggested preferential pharmacological classes to treat hypertension. – Based on this evidence, the present report aims to propose a simple and practical pharmacological treatment algorithm that can be applied to patients ranging from stage 1 to refractory hypertension cases ( ).
